1. Affordable Coverage:
Term insurance is known for its affordability, making it an attractive option for individuals and families seeking cost-effective life insurance coverage. Compared to other types of life insurance, such as whole life or universal life, term insurance typically offers lower premium payments. This affordability allows you to obtain a higher coverage amount within your budget, ensuring that your loved ones are adequately protected.
2. Temporary Financial Protection:
Term insurance provides coverage for a specific period, usually ranging from 10 to 30 years. This temporary coverage aligns with the financial obligations you may have during that period, such as mortgage payments, educational expenses, or supporting dependents. By selecting an appropriate term length, you can ensure that your family is protected during the years when they may be most vulnerable financially.
3. Flexible Coverage Options:
Term insurance offers flexibility in choosing the coverage amount that suits your needs. You can determine the appropriate death benefit, considering factors like your income, outstanding debts, future financial goals, and your family’s financial requirements. This flexibility allows you to customize your policy to provide sufficient financial support for your loved ones in your absence.
4. Simplicity and Ease of Understanding:
One of the advantages of term insurance is its simplicity. The policy terms and conditions are typically straightforward, making it easier for individuals to understand the coverage they are getting. With term insurance, you don’t have to navigate complex investment options or worry about accumulating cash value. The focus is solely on providing a death benefit to your beneficiaries, ensuring that they receive the financial support they need when they need it the most.
5. Convertibility and Renewability:
Term insurance policies often come with the option to convert to a permanent life insurance policy at a later stage. This feature allows you to extend your coverage beyond the initial term without undergoing additional underwriting or medical exams. Convertibility provides flexibility, giving you the opportunity to adapt your life insurance coverage to your changing needs and circumstances.
Additionally, some term insurance policies offer renewable options, allowing you to renew your coverage at the end of the term. This can be beneficial if you still have a need for life insurance but want to reassess your coverage amount or adjust your policy based on your current financial situation.
